Job Description Apply: Senior Actuarial Analyst - Syndicate
Goodman Masson are working with a Lloyd's Managing Agency who are looking for a Part-Qualified Syndicate Actuary to join their actuarial team and work with their managed syndicates. This is a great role where you will get involved in a genuine mix of Reserving, Capital and Pricing work from the outset.
In this varied role, you will be involved in the technical modelling as well as having direct contact with senior stakeholders internally and externally with managed Syndicates, including Chief Actuaries and Lead Underwriters to gain expert judgements for gross losses.
They are looking for someone who is part or nearly qualified with a background in Reserving or Capital Modelling, ideally within the Lloyd's, London Market or Consultancy environment.
